aria at bsc.gwu.edu (2013-07-18 19:28) wrote:
>
> The issue comes when you are trying to support multiple UIs using
> the same backend. Deleting in place is a valid use-case when you
> have a screen with sufficient information density to not affect work
> flow.
I dare to say that most installations support users who want to access
the same backend using multiple UIs. Maybe I am wrong but I think
most installations have normal GUI clients that want mobile access too.
Having a trash mailbox may be an answer but we normally don't define a
trash folder on the server. Normal IMAP style message mark for
deletion and then purge deleted works.
If you require a Trash mailbox to fully support what I call undelete
in the mobile view, then why not only provide a 'delete' button in
mobile view IF the user has a Trash mailbox and has selected moving
deleted messages to trash in their preferences. This would solve the
problem, all be it not what I would want.
